First off, can ReefLink control Vortech pumps yet, and secondly, when it does, can you program a daily schedule like, for example, Lagoon Mode for three hours, then Reefcrest mode for three hours, then ES Nutrient transport mode for three hours, then Lagoon mode again for three hours, then 12 hour night mode, then repeat?

Thank you.

If you have a ReefLink, you will be able to create and program a 24 hour schedule to your VorTechs in a similar fashion to how it is done for Radions. This means that you can create a customized schedule with virtually unlimited data points, including synchronization modes (Sync/Anti-Sync). You will also have access to all modes and options that you currently have with the VorTech driver. Moreover, we will also expose the settings, e.g. Feed Mode speed, Battery Backup speed, etc., with the integration. Lastly, you will be able to quickly enter Feed Mode when necessary.
